Precautions for Safe Use  
Precautions for Compliance with UL Standards  
The product is compliant with UL standards. To meet the  
requirements for the standards, however, metal connectors or  
conduits must not be used. When using for UL applications,  
be sure to use a UL-listed cable clamp.

Power Reset Time  
The Sensor is ready to operate 300 ms after the Sensor is  
turned ON. If the load and Sensor are connected to  
independent power supplies respectively, be sure to turn ON  
the Sensor before supplying power to the load.
